clamor
Nouns
- (n) a loud harsh or strident noise blare, blaring, cacophony, din,
-
(n) loud and persistent outcry from many people
- he ignored the clamor of the crowd
Verbs
-
(v) make loud demands
- he clamored for justice and tolerance
-
(v) utter or proclaim insistently and noisily
- The delegates clamored their disappointment
-
(v) compel someone to do something by insistent clamoring
- They clamored the mayor into building a new park
